I'm about halfway through Italo Calvino's Six Memos for the New millennium and these are essays. About writing. They are a tour de force of explication-- about Italo Calvino's world of the writer. The man's a genius etc. Yes, I know. But I have the same problem with these essays as with most essays about writing. The minute a writer, good, great or genius, devises the words that explain the end result, I end up admiring the words and yet have no idea what to do with them. So, sure, read the essay on lightness, think about the examples he gives. Now go do that. Right. See how easy it is? Sigh.
